Devon Street is a street in South Glasgow and is mainly residential.
Devon Street Sheltered Housing is a sheltered housing scheme providing rented accommodation for elderly, disabled and other vulnerable people.
Address: 16 Devon Street, Glasgow, Lanarkshire, G5 9ST
Map showing Devon Street in Glasgow.